Self-discharge influencing factors and control points

by:Vglory      2021-03-27
1. Raw material metal impurities 1. The influence mechanism of metal impurities In the battery: the metal impurities undergo chemical and electrochemical corrosion reactions and dissolve into the electrolyte: M→Mn++ne-; after that, Mn+ migrates to the negative electrode and metal deposition occurs: Mn++ne-→M; With the increase of time, metal dendrites continue to grow, and finally penetrate the diaphragm, leading to micro-short circuit of the positive and negative electrodes, continuously consuming electricity, and reducing the voltage. 2. The degree of influence of different types of metal shavings (1) The addition of different types of metal shavings to the positive electrode slurry can qualitatively sort the impact levels: Cuu003eZnu003eFeu003eFe2O3 (2) The addition of different types of metal shavings to the negative electrode slurry. The influence of metal impurities in the positive electrode slurry is not as great as that in the positive electrode slurry; among them, Cu and Zn have a significant effect on self-discharge; Fe and iron oxide have no significant effects.
